Submit an application for a Doing the job Australia Do the job Visa
Non-Australian residents who want to are utilized in Australia, an Australian firm that is definitely absolutely prepared to assistance them or, where applicable, make an application for working holiday break visas might sound.Momentary residence visas If you have been based on the companies weren't Australian citizens. This can be the visa issued